顾名思义,分布式并行计算就是在单台机器多个GPU(单机多卡) 上,或者多台机器多个GPU(多机多卡) 上进行并行计算。分布式计算带来了两个好处:降低了 GPU 的显存压力。一块普通的 GPU 显存只有16个G,好一点的 3090Ti, 4090Ti 也就24个G。再计算下参数占的内存:如果以32位浮点数存储参数的话,一个参数占 4 Bytes;一百万参数大约占 4 MB。实际运行模型时,不光需要存
转载
2023-12-15 13:33:44
482阅读
目录前三次安装:各种坑第一次安装:CUDA可用,但无法启动Steam第二次安装:遇到循环登录问题第三次安装:CUDA可用,可以启动Steam,但3D性能差第四次安装:CUDA可用,Steam正常启动,3D性能正常 机器配置为:Intel Core i7-10875H, RTX 2070 Super Max-Q。一共经历了三次驱动安装过程,最终实现了:1)解决循环登录问题;2)能启动Steam并以
转载
2023-12-24 18:50:08
248阅读
# 深度学习中的多张显卡配置
在现代深度学习中,模型的训练通常需要大量的计算资源。随着数据量的增加和模型复杂度的提升,单张显卡的性能往往难以满足需求。因此,使用多张显卡进行并行计算成为了提高训练效率的重要手段。本文将探讨如何在深度学习中使用多张显卡,并提供相应的代码示例。
## 多张显卡的优势
使用多张显卡进行训练的主要优势包括:
1. **加速训练过程**:多个GPU可以同时处理数据,从
# 深度学习中的多张显卡使用
## 引言
随着深度学习技术的不断发展,训练复杂的模型所需的计算能力也日益增加。单张显卡的计算性能在处理现代深度学习任务时,常常难以满足需求。因此,使用多张显卡并行训练模型成为一种趋势。本文将介绍深度学习中多张显卡的基本原理,并通过代码示例演示如何在深度学习框架中实现多卡训练。
## 多显卡训练的基本原理
在多张显卡训练时,深度学习模型的训练过程被拆分成多个子
新手在自己组装电脑时看到主板上五花八门的插槽是一件非常让人头疼的事,而电脑上的零部件都要和主板相连,今天没事就来和大家详细了解一下主板插槽都是起到什么作用和怎么连接。首先最常见的三个插槽简单说一下,就是CPU插槽,内存插槽和显卡插槽。CPU插槽就没什么好介绍的了,将CPU装上再压上散热器就OK,内存也一样,插上就行,如果有两条同容量同型号的内存一般都是插在颜色相同的插槽上,或插1.3内存插槽或2.
# 深度学习:如何在多张显卡上实现加速
深度学习的迅速发展使得使用多张显卡(GPU)进行训练成为常见的实践。拥有多张显卡能够显著加快模型训练的速度,尤其是在处理大规模数据集时。对刚入行的小白来说,了解如何配置和使用多张显卡是非常重要的。本文将介绍整个实现过程,以及每一步所需的代码和相应解释。
## 整体流程
下面是使用多张显卡进行深度学习训练的整体步骤:
| 步骤 | 描述 |
|----
前几天发了一篇DFL2.0的文章,不少已经用过DFL的小伙伴都有一个疑问:DFL2.0到底有什么提升?有什么不一样?我要不要更新?应该怎么更新?因为时间经历的原因我也还没有深入研究,但是可以和大家分享下以显而易见的一些点。 * 仅支持N卡,不再支持A卡!因为作者觉得支持A卡有点累,所以A卡被放弃了。对于A卡用户来说有点可惜。 从深度学习的角度来说,确实是N卡支持的比较好。虽然
转载
2024-01-31 21:38:13
956阅读
# 使用 TensorFlow Docker 进行多显卡训练的指南
在深度学习的世界中,多显卡的使用能够显著提高模型训练的速度和效率。然而,对于很多初学者来说,在 Docker 容器中配置 TensorFlow 以利用多张显卡往往会遇到种种问题。本文将介绍如何有效地在 TensorFlow 的 Docker 容器中利用多张显卡,并提供相关的代码示例。
## 一、环境准备
首先,确保你的机器中
1)最近因学习需要安装cuda,索性就装了最新版的cuda9.1,但安装过程中走了不少弯路(10系列显卡是真的有毒,被针对了两天)。今天终于装好了,写下来分享给大家,希望可以给大家提供一些参考~我的环境:Win10+Ubuntu16.04双系统首先推荐大家都去看下一NVIDIA官方给出的安装教程,可以避免很多不必要的问题(比如重装系统= =)1.安装前准备验证系统是否安装了gcc。gcc –v
# 深度学习如何同时用多张显卡
随着深度学习的普及,训练更加复杂的模型,处理更大的数据集已成为研究和工业界的一个重要任务。在这种情况下,单张显卡的计算能力往往显得捉襟见肘。因此,使用多张显卡来加速训练成为了一个热门的方案。本文将提供一个深度学习项目的方案,介绍如何利用多张显卡进行模型训练,并通过代码示例进行说明。
## 项目背景
假设我们正在进行一个图像分类项目,目的是使用深度卷积神经网络(
1.前言最近想测试下cuda版本的高地是否会影响GPU显存的初始占用,如果低版本的cuda占用显存较少那岂不是非常棒?所以这就牵涉到了多版本cuda共存的问题,网上很多博客只是浅谈了安装过程,我这里给出安装过程的可视化结果,方便大家查阅学习。2.当前cuda版本win10下安装的第一个版本是10.0,cudnn为7.5,安装这个版本为的是使用tensorflow1.13.1,具体安装过程参见我的博
转载
2023-10-27 17:16:10
265阅读
多显卡管理1. 介绍2. 如何决定我们到底使用哪张显卡呢?2.1. 对于显示器2.2. 对于应用软件2.3. 对于程序员3. 如何查看独立显卡的资源使用情况?1. 介绍我们的电脑通常有两张显卡,一张集成显卡,一张独立显卡。集成显卡是一定有的,独立显卡不一定有,要看配置。2. 如何决定我们到底使用哪张显卡呢?下面的图片,提到的NVIDIA Control Panel可以在控制面版中找到2.1. 对于
转载
2023-09-26 17:06:32
336阅读
背景深度学习模型如何服务化是一个机器学习领域工程方面的热点,现在业内一个比较主流的做法是将模型和模型的服务环境做成docker image。这样做的一个好处是屏蔽了模型对环境的依赖,因为深度学习模型在服务的时候可能对各种框架版本和依赖库有要求,解决运行环境问题一直是个令人头痛的事情。将模型通过docker服务化后意味着深度学习模型可以在各种环境使用,比如云端直接通过k8s调度拉起,或者在一些IOT
转载
2023-10-06 16:56:55
50阅读
NVIDIA RTX 3070公版GPU的评测已于昨晚解禁,根据外媒的前瞻测试结果,RTX 3070与上一代的RTX 2080 Ti相比略有优势。29日,RTX 3070就将正式发售,对比3080/3090,显然其价格更适配主流人群所需。 1080P、4K帧率基准测试 外媒tom'sHARDWARE分别在1080p、2K和4K分辨率下测试了RTX 3070的平均帧率
转载
2024-01-10 17:50:49
179阅读
# 如何在Mac上使用外置显卡进行机器学习
在实际的机器学习任务中,使用外置显卡(eGPU)能够显著提高计算性能。对于刚入行的小白开发者来说,实现这一目标需要遵循一些步骤。本篇文章将详细介绍在Mac上使用外置显卡进行机器学习的流程,并提供必要的代码示例。
## 流程概述
下表展示了实现“Mac外置显卡机器学习”的基本流程:
| 步骤 | 描述 |
|------|------|
| 1
据悉4090显卡无论是在游戏、设计还是摄影上,都能够带来非常舒适畅快的体验。这感觉就对了,就是那种得不到的永远在骚动的感觉。但是大家可能都忽略了辅助显卡完美发挥性能的重要一环——驱动程序,驱动拉胯,隐患日渐积累,显卡再好,也会被拖后腿,因此日常的检测要做,更要做得细致。就在4090发布的当口,驱动人生也正式发布了新版本,上线深度扫描功能。这功能能让我砸锅卖铁买回来的4090时刻保持最佳状态吗?今天
前言:本文摘录了一些Matlab官网中的一些关于Matlab的常用的使用的部分,仅供参考学习。1.GUI简介1.1桌面启动 MATLAB时,桌面会以默认布局显示。桌面包括下列面板:当前文件夹 - 访问您的文件。命令行窗口 - 在命令行中输入命令(由提示符 (>>) 表示)。工作区 - 浏览您创建或从文件导入的数据。 工作区包含在 MATLAB中创建或从数据文件或其他程序导入的变量。例如
转载
2023-12-02 20:22:19
82阅读
显卡(Video card,Graphics card)全称显示接口卡,又称显示适配器,是计算机最基本配置、最重要的配件之一。就像电脑联网需要网卡,主机里的数据要显示在屏幕上就需要显卡。因此,显卡是电脑进行数模信号转换的设备,承担输出显示图形的任务。具体来说,显卡接在电脑主板上,它将电脑的数字信号转换成模拟信号让显示器显示出来。CPU是一个有多种功能的优秀领导者。它的优点在于调度、管理、协调能力强
原标题:台式机双显卡怎么设置【哈哈IT网 】如今大多数电脑都有这样一个特征:CPU集成核心显卡、外加电脑中还配备独立显卡,这样的电脑就拥有双显卡,正常情况下,双显卡会自动切换智能运行。不过,由于CPU集成的显卡性能有限,无法媲美独立显卡,此外双显卡电脑在运行一些游戏时,还可能因为兼容导致游戏无法安装或者闪退等。对于这种情况,我们通常需要将双显卡切换到独立显卡上运行,也就是说,指定电脑使用高性能的独
转载
2023-10-29 19:36:41
958阅读
想要直观的了解自己电脑状况,那么一款好用的电脑跑分软件无疑是必不可少的,毕竟他能够将测试结果用跑分的形式计算出来。那么,电脑跑分软件哪个比较好呢?下面是小编分享的好用的电脑跑分软件推荐,游戏玩家们可不要错过了。电脑跑分软件可以对CPU、显卡、硬盘、内存等各个配件进行测试,并把测试结果以跑分形式计算出来。这类工具也很多,不过可以一个一个进行测试,综合比较结果,对整机进行评估测试,让用户能够更加直观了